  1. Grantham Coleman is an American actor. He studied drama at The Juilliard School, [1] graduating in 2011. [2] Career. Stage. Coleman made one of his first professional appearances on stage in 2012, playing Romeo in a production of Romeo and Juliet at the Actors Theatre of Louisville.

  2. Actor: The Americans. Grantham Coleman was born on 19 September 1990 in Missouri City, Texas, USA. He is an actor, known for The Americans (2013), 11.22.63 (2016) and NCIS (2003).
